    Re: Sunday confirms to me that the AC offense is simply not a good fit for today's NFL

    The problem that you run into trying to run a WC based offense is that our WRs struggle with press coverage.

    As to the different types of offense, Martz, Turner, Cameron and Indianapolis all ran/run variations of the Air Coryell. As someone else mentioned earlier, Martz used the screen game as a supplement of the power running. Cameron uses a more vanilla scheme. Turner uses more action with the RB to make space, to set up the deeper routes. Indianpolis also ran a vanilla scheme, with a few modifications. Although they basically ran the same dozen plays over and over, Peyton made it work with his fake audibles, while the team did a better job of using a few shorter routes to set up the deeper ones.

    It was basically, stretch run, play action off of the stretch run, slam, play action off of the slam, slant, sluggo, out, out and up, hitch, stutter and go. That's all it was. Peyton just made it work and guys like Harrison and Wayne were great route runners for it.

    Believe it or not, even though he was not a coordinator in Indianapolis, Jim Caldwell did call plays as the Head Coach. He has experience calling plays.

    Joe is best suited for a Coryell based system. That is where you can really utilize his arm strength and deep accuracy.

    There are several issues here.

    1.) The WR/TE talent has not completely worked out here. You need to legitimate vertical threats and Torrey was really the first one. Dickson was supposed to be the explosive TE, but he drops passes.

    2.) They've been trying to pound Rice like a power back, instead of using him to his strengths. Rice is a guy you need to get to the outside where he can burst through the lane or hit the cutback. Pierce is a power I guy. They can use both effectively, they've just been trying to mix and match and it hasn't worked as well.

    3.) They don't use the shorter routes enough to set up the deeper ones

    4.) They haven't found a way to supplement the power running when it doesn't work.

    Re: Sunday confirms to me that the AC offense is simply not a good fit for today's NFL

    Pittsburgh and Green Bay both run a modified WCO, with vertical elements. Arians runs more of a mixture of AC and WCO. Tennessee uses a run and shoot offense. Buffalo uses a spread.
